#!/bin/sh
# Generate host keys if none were found.
for t in rsa ecdsa ed25519; do
if test ! -f /etc/ssh/keys/ssh_host_${t}_key; then
ssh-keygen -q -t $t -f /etc/ssh/keys/ssh_host_${t}_key -C '' -N '' > /dev/null
fi
done
# Create any missing directories.
mkdir -p /var/lib/git/.ssh /var/lib/git/public
# Correct permissions where needed.
chown -R git:git /var/lib/git /var/lib/git-serve
chown -R git-public:git /var/lib/git/public
chmod -R u+rwX,go-rwxX /var/lib/git && chmod g+X /var/lib/git
chmod -R ug+rwX /var/lib/git/public
chmod 0644 /etc/ssh/keys/ssh_host_*_key.pub
chmod 0600 /etc/ssh/keys/ssh_host_*_key
# Run SSH daemon.
/usr/sbin/sshd -D -e
